    I'm a male college student with a thing for vintage menswear and saving money. I set up an…read moreappointment with Lorry (she isn't always at her shop) and the from moment I stepped in, her mission was to determine who I am and what my style is. She showed me around a few racks of sport coats and suits she'd picked out in advance, knowing roughly what to expect from our phone conversation, and with my reactions, quickly worked her way to my tastes. As a saleswoman, Lorry doesn't push - she just showed me stuff and went with how I felt. She was even honest enough to tell me, when I was hedging on a jacket, "if you're doing that now, you'll do it every time you put it on. It's not worth it." I eventually ended up with a gorgeous wool suit, circa early '70s, which was exquisitely dry cleaned and pressed (which she does with all her merchandise). She priced the comparable suits she got from this source at $225, but this was for her Manhattan market. As a first-time customer who was a student and from her hometown, she let me have it for $95. It needed a little bit of tailoring but she gave me a very complete recommendation for what to do, how to have it done, and who to take it to. The rest of our conversation was about mutual friends/family who we discovered we had. I was there for an hour and a half! You almost feel like an honorary nephew or something in this place. A breakdown: Prices: I didn't get enough of an idea with other merchandise to determine, but these are not thrift store prices. Then again, they're not thrift store items, and she'll work with you. Selection: extensive, sometimes kooky and sometimes very wearable, consistently vintage (lots of 50s-70s). Experience: very pleasant and focused entirely on you.
